There are so many good things to say about the hotel and most of them are positive.
The staff is excellent! There was a foreign manager greeting customers doing an excellent job of communicating as it was a busy time to check in. They speak very good English and they are always happy to help.
The rooftop bar is also a good spot at night or in the morning. The view from there is amazing, big plus for the two swimming pools.
The breakfast buffet was OK, there is a vast choice of many different local and western dishes, cereals and crepes. It does taste good and the variety of choice will make you try everything ???? The only issue I had was the first two days I was sat in the A la Carte section which is the nicer area and then the final two days of my stay I was told I could not sit there which was rather confusing.
4/5 stars because the design of the room is somewhat weird. Don't expect to have any privacy in the toilet as the door has massive holes in it, no joke! My wife was rather uncomfortable about this feature. They tried to have this contemporary art design everywhere and it feels so weird for a hotel.
The shower is quite tiny, but the water pressure was great however it over ran the drain and water would flood out to the bathroom area. Rooms could have been smaller (extra useless space with a sofa in the room? I don't get it) to enlarge the bathroom with at least a decent bathtub. A very pleasant stay anyway for a very affordable price during Covid and I would probably stay there again.
